#fa533f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#fa533f is composed of 98% red, 32.5% green and 24.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 66.8% magenta, 74.8% yellow and 2% black. It has a hue angle of 6.4 degrees, a saturation of 94.9% and a lightness of 61.4%. #fa533f color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a67e with #f50000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6633.

#fa533f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#fa533f has RGB values of R:250, G:83, B:63 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.67, Y:0.75,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 16405311.

Shades and Tints of #fa533f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#120200 is the darkest color, while #fffef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#fa533f

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9f9a9a is the less saturated color, while #fa533f is the most saturated one.
